What you’ll be doing:
- Request information and systematically check data
- Prepares Activity Schedules, Resource Schedules & analyses tender documents
- Critically appraises, estimates and negotiates the above with 3rd parties
- Reviews complex contract programmes such as Time-Location
- Assists with the preparation of delay and disruption programmes
- Monitors subcontract activities, measure and respond appropriately
- Prepares Internal reports, commercial progress and financial reconciliation and report to senior project staff
- Understanding of the Customer Contract and undertakes customer and stakeholder management
- Analyses rates & prices, agreement of variations and or compensation events as required
- Prepares, submits and negotiates claims when required
- Manages commercial aspects with Customer and Stakeholders for their area of responsibility
- Undertakes constructability analyses using construction programmes
- Prepares procurement programme and helps develop the strategy
